Wiley India Pvt. Ltd, 2014. 3rd edition. Softcover. New. .. .. C# in Depth, Third Edition has been thoroughly revised to cover the new features of C# 5, including the subtleties of writ… Mehr…
Wiley India Pvt. Ltd, 2014. 3rd edition. Softcover. New. .. .. C# in Depth, Third Edition has been thoroughly revised to cover the new features of C# 5, including the subtleties of writing maintainable asynchronous code. You`ll see the power of C# in action, learning how to work with high-value features that you`ll be glad to have in your toolkit. And you`ll learn to avoid hidden pitfalls of C# programming with the help of crystal clear explanations of "behind the scenes" issues. This book assumes you`ve digested your first C# book and are hungry for more!Part 1 Preparing for the journey Chapter 1 The changing face of C# development · Starting with a simple data type · Sorting and filtering · Handling an absence of data · Introducing LINQ · COM and dynamic typing · Writing asynchronous code without the heartache · Dissecting the .NET platform · Making your code super awesome Chapter 2 Core foundations: building on C# 1 · Delegates · Type system characteristics · Value types and reference types · Beyond C# 1: new features on a solid base Part 2 C# 2: Solving the issues of C# 1 Chapter 3 Parameterized typing with generics · Why generics are necessary · Simple generics for everyday use · Beyond the basics · Advanced generics · Limitations of generics in C# and other languages Chapter 4 Saying nothing with nullable types · What do you do when you just donât have a value? · System.Nullable and System.Nullable · C# 2âs syntactic sugar for nullable types · Novel uses of nullable types Chapter 5 Fast-tracked delegates · Saying goodbye to awkward delegate syntax · Method group conversions · Covariance and contravariance · Inline delegate actions with anonymous methods · Capturing variables in anonymous methods Chapter 6 Implementing iterators the easy way · C# 1: The pain of handwritten iterators · C# 2: Simple iterators with yield statements · Real-life iterator examples · Pseudo-synchronous code with the Concurrency and Coordination Runtime Chapter 7 Concluding C# 2: the final features · Partial types · Static classes · Separate getter/setter property access · Namespace aliases · Pragma directives · Fixed-size buffers in unsafe code · Exposing internal members to selected assemblies Part 3 C# 3: Revolutionizing data access Chapter 8 Cutting fluff with a smart compiler · Automatically implemented properties · Implicit typing of local variables · Simplified initialization · Implicitly typed arrays · Anonymous types Chapter 9 Lambda expressions and expression trees · Lambda expressions as delegates · Simple examples using List and events · Expression trees · Changes to type inference and overload resolution Chapter 10 Extension methods · Life before extension methods · Extension method syntax · Extension methods in .NET 3.5 · Usage ideas and guidelines Chapter 11 Query expressions and LINQ to Objects · Introducing LINQ · Simple beginnings: selecting elements · Filtering and ordering a sequence · Let clauses and transparent identifiers · Joins · Groupings and continuations · Choosing between query expressions and dot notation Chapter 12 LINQ beyond collections · Querying a database with LINQ to SQL · Translations using IQueryable and IQueryProvider · LINQ-friendly APIs and LINQ to XML · Replacing LINQ to Objects with Parallel LINQ · Inverting the query model with LINQ to Rx · Extending LINQ to Objects Part 4 C# 4: Playing nicely with others Chapter 13 Minor changes to simplify code · Optional parameters and named arguments · Improvements for COM interoperability · Generic variance for interfaces and delegates · Teeny tiny changes to locking and field-like events Chapter 14 Dynamic Printed Pages: 612., Wiley India Pvt. Ltd, 2014<
[EAN: 9789351192596], Neubuch, [PU: Wiley India Pvt. Ltd], NA, C# in Depth, Third Edition has been thoroughly revised to cover the new features of C# 5, including the subtleties of writin… Mehr…
[EAN: 9789351192596], Neubuch, [PU: Wiley India Pvt. Ltd], NA, C# in Depth, Third Edition has been thoroughly revised to cover the new features of C# 5, including the subtleties of writing maintainable asynchronous code. You`ll see the power of C# in action, learning how to work with high-value features that you`ll be glad to have in your toolkit. And you`ll learn to avoid hidden pitfalls of C# programming with the help of crystal clear explanations of "behind the scenes" issues. This book assumes you`ve digested your first C# book and are hungry for more!Part 1 Preparing for the journey Chapter 1 The changing face of C# development Starting with a simple data type Sorting and filtering Handling an absence of data Introducing LINQ COM and dynamic typing Writing asynchronous code without the heartache Dissecting the .NET platform Making your code super awesome Chapter 2 Core foundations: building on C# 1 Delegates Type system characteristics Value types and reference types Beyond C# 1: new features on a solid base Part 2 C# 2: Solving the issues of C# 1 Chapter 3 Parameterized typing with generics Why generics are necessary Simple generics for everyday use Beyond the basics Advanced generics Limitations of generics in C# and other languages Chapter 4 Saying nothing with nullable types What do you do when you just don?t have a value? System.Nullable and System.Nullable C# 2?s syntactic sugar for nullable types Novel uses of nullable types Chapter 5 Fast-tracked delegates Saying goodbye to awkward delegate syntax Method group conversions Covariance and contravariance Inline delegate actions with anonymous methods Capturing variables in anonymous methods Chapter 6 Implementing iterators the easy way C# 1: The pain of handwritten iterators C# 2: Simple iterators with yield statements Real-life iterator examples Pseudo-synchronous code with the Concurrency and Coordination Runtime Chapter 7 Concluding C# 2: the final features Partial types Static classes Separate getter/setter property access Namespace aliases Pragma directives Fixed-size buffers in unsafe code Exposing internal members to selected assemblies Part 3 C# 3: Revolutionizing data access Chapter 8 Cutting fluff with a smart compiler Automatically implemented properties Implicit typing of local variables Simplified initialization Implicitly typed arrays Anonymous types Chapter 9 Lambda expressions and expression trees Lambda expressions as delegates Simple examples using List and events Expression trees Changes to type inference and overload resolution Chapter 10 Extension methods Life before extension methods Extension method syntax Extension methods in .NET 3.5 Usage ideas and guidelines Chapter 11 Query expressions and LINQ to Objects Introducing LINQ Simple beginnings: selecting elements Filtering and ordering a sequence Let clauses and transparent identifiers Joins Groupings and continuations Choosing between query expressions and dot notation Chapter 12 LINQ beyond collections Querying a database with LINQ to SQL Translations using IQueryable and IQueryProvider LINQ-friendly APIs and LINQ to XML Replacing LINQ to Objects with Parallel LINQ Inverting the query model with LINQ to Rx Extending LINQ to Objects Part 4 C# 4: Playing nicely with others Chapter 13 Minor changes to simplify code Optional parameters and named arguments Improvements for COM interoperability Generic variance for interfaces and delegates Teeny tiny changes to locking and field-like events Chapter 14 Dynamic Printed Pages: 612.<
AbeBooks.de
BookVistas, New Delhi, DELHI, India [54483961] [Rating: 4 (von 5)] NEW BOOK Versandkosten: EUR 3.99 Details...
(*) Derzeit vergriffen bedeutet, dass dieser Titel momentan auf keiner der angeschlossenen Plattform verfügbar ist.
Softcover. Brand New. International Edition - ISBN number and front cover may be different in rare cases but contents are same as the US edition. FOR MULTIPLE ORDERS AND EXPEDITE ORDERS,… Mehr…
Softcover. Brand New. International Edition - ISBN number and front cover may be different in rare cases but contents are same as the US edition. FOR MULTIPLE ORDERS AND EXPEDITE ORDERS, WE USE FEDEX/UPS/DHL SERVICE & RECEIVE FAST WITHIN 3-5 BUSINESS DAYS. No shipping to PO BOX, APO, FPO addresses. Kindly provide day time phone number in order to ensure smooth delivery. Printed in black & white in English language. Territorial restrictions may be printed on the book. We may ship from Asian regions for inventory purpose. 100% Customer satisfaction guaranteed! We use Fast Shipping via DHL/FEDEX/UPS<
Wiley India Pvt. Ltd, 2014. 3rd edition. Softcover. New. .. .. C# in Depth, Third Edition has been thoroughly revised to cover the new features of C# 5, including the subtleties of writ… Mehr…
Wiley India Pvt. Ltd, 2014. 3rd edition. Softcover. New. .. .. C# in Depth, Third Edition has been thoroughly revised to cover the new features of C# 5, including the subtleties of writing maintainable asynchronous code. You`ll see the power of C# in action, learning how to work with high-value features that you`ll be glad to have in your toolkit. And you`ll learn to avoid hidden pitfalls of C# programming with the help of crystal clear explanations of "behind the scenes" issues. This book assumes you`ve digested your first C# book and are hungry for more!Part 1 Preparing for the journey Chapter 1 The changing face of C# development · Starting with a simple data type · Sorting and filtering · Handling an absence of data · Introducing LINQ · COM and dynamic typing · Writing asynchronous code without the heartache · Dissecting the .NET platform · Making your code super awesome Chapter 2 Core foundations: building on C# 1 · Delegates · Type system characteristics · Value types and reference types · Beyond C# 1: new features on a solid base Part 2 C# 2: Solving the issues of C# 1 Chapter 3 Parameterized typing with generics · Why generics are necessary · Simple generics for everyday use · Beyond the basics · Advanced generics · Limitations of generics in C# and other languages Chapter 4 Saying nothing with nullable types · What do you do when you just donât have a value? · System.Nullable and System.Nullable · C# 2âs syntactic sugar for nullable types · Novel uses of nullable types Chapter 5 Fast-tracked delegates · Saying goodbye to awkward delegate syntax · Method group conversions · Covariance and contravariance · Inline delegate actions with anonymous methods · Capturing variables in anonymous methods Chapter 6 Implementing iterators the easy way · C# 1: The pain of handwritten iterators · C# 2: Simple iterators with yield statements · Real-life iterator examples · Pseudo-synchronous code with the Concurrency and Coordination Runtime Chapter 7 Concluding C# 2: the final features · Partial types · Static classes · Separate getter/setter property access · Namespace aliases · Pragma directives · Fixed-size buffers in unsafe code · Exposing internal members to selected assemblies Part 3 C# 3: Revolutionizing data access Chapter 8 Cutting fluff with a smart compiler · Automatically implemented properties · Implicit typing of local variables · Simplified initialization · Implicitly typed arrays · Anonymous types Chapter 9 Lambda expressions and expression trees · Lambda expressions as delegates · Simple examples using List and events · Expression trees · Changes to type inference and overload resolution Chapter 10 Extension methods · Life before extension methods · Extension method syntax · Extension methods in .NET 3.5 · Usage ideas and guidelines Chapter 11 Query expressions and LINQ to Objects · Introducing LINQ · Simple beginnings: selecting elements · Filtering and ordering a sequence · Let clauses and transparent identifiers · Joins · Groupings and continuations · Choosing between query expressions and dot notation Chapter 12 LINQ beyond collections · Querying a database with LINQ to SQL · Translations using IQueryable and IQueryProvider · LINQ-friendly APIs and LINQ to XML · Replacing LINQ to Objects with Parallel LINQ · Inverting the query model with LINQ to Rx · Extending LINQ to Objects Part 4 C# 4: Playing nicely with others Chapter 13 Minor changes to simplify code · Optional parameters and named arguments · Improvements for COM interoperability · Generic variance for interfaces and delegates · Teeny tiny changes to locking and field-like events Chapter 14 Dynamic Printed Pages: 612., Wiley India Pvt. Ltd, 2014<
[EAN: 9789351192596], Neubuch, [PU: Wiley India Pvt. Ltd], NA, C# in Depth, Third Edition has been thoroughly revised to cover the new features of C# 5, including the subtleties of writin… Mehr…
[EAN: 9789351192596], Neubuch, [PU: Wiley India Pvt. Ltd], NA, C# in Depth, Third Edition has been thoroughly revised to cover the new features of C# 5, including the subtleties of writing maintainable asynchronous code. You`ll see the power of C# in action, learning how to work with high-value features that you`ll be glad to have in your toolkit. And you`ll learn to avoid hidden pitfalls of C# programming with the help of crystal clear explanations of "behind the scenes" issues. This book assumes you`ve digested your first C# book and are hungry for more!Part 1 Preparing for the journey Chapter 1 The changing face of C# development Starting with a simple data type Sorting and filtering Handling an absence of data Introducing LINQ COM and dynamic typing Writing asynchronous code without the heartache Dissecting the .NET platform Making your code super awesome Chapter 2 Core foundations: building on C# 1 Delegates Type system characteristics Value types and reference types Beyond C# 1: new features on a solid base Part 2 C# 2: Solving the issues of C# 1 Chapter 3 Parameterized typing with generics Why generics are necessary Simple generics for everyday use Beyond the basics Advanced generics Limitations of generics in C# and other languages Chapter 4 Saying nothing with nullable types What do you do when you just don?t have a value? System.Nullable and System.Nullable C# 2?s syntactic sugar for nullable types Novel uses of nullable types Chapter 5 Fast-tracked delegates Saying goodbye to awkward delegate syntax Method group conversions Covariance and contravariance Inline delegate actions with anonymous methods Capturing variables in anonymous methods Chapter 6 Implementing iterators the easy way C# 1: The pain of handwritten iterators C# 2: Simple iterators with yield statements Real-life iterator examples Pseudo-synchronous code with the Concurrency and Coordination Runtime Chapter 7 Concluding C# 2: the final features Partial types Static classes Separate getter/setter property access Namespace aliases Pragma directives Fixed-size buffers in unsafe code Exposing internal members to selected assemblies Part 3 C# 3: Revolutionizing data access Chapter 8 Cutting fluff with a smart compiler Automatically implemented properties Implicit typing of local variables Simplified initialization Implicitly typed arrays Anonymous types Chapter 9 Lambda expressions and expression trees Lambda expressions as delegates Simple examples using List and events Expression trees Changes to type inference and overload resolution Chapter 10 Extension methods Life before extension methods Extension method syntax Extension methods in .NET 3.5 Usage ideas and guidelines Chapter 11 Query expressions and LINQ to Objects Introducing LINQ Simple beginnings: selecting elements Filtering and ordering a sequence Let clauses and transparent identifiers Joins Groupings and continuations Choosing between query expressions and dot notation Chapter 12 LINQ beyond collections Querying a database with LINQ to SQL Translations using IQueryable and IQueryProvider LINQ-friendly APIs and LINQ to XML Replacing LINQ to Objects with Parallel LINQ Inverting the query model with LINQ to Rx Extending LINQ to Objects Part 4 C# 4: Playing nicely with others Chapter 13 Minor changes to simplify code Optional parameters and named arguments Improvements for COM interoperability Generic variance for interfaces and delegates Teeny tiny changes to locking and field-like events Chapter 14 Dynamic Printed Pages: 612.<
- NEW BOOK Versandkosten: EUR 3.99 BookVistas, New Delhi, DELHI, India [54483961] [Rating: 4 (von 5)]
Softcover. Brand New. International Edition - ISBN number and front cover may be different in rare cases but contents are same as the US edition. FOR MULTIPLE ORDERS AND EXPEDITE ORDERS,… Mehr…
Softcover. Brand New. International Edition - ISBN number and front cover may be different in rare cases but contents are same as the US edition. FOR MULTIPLE ORDERS AND EXPEDITE ORDERS, WE USE FEDEX/UPS/DHL SERVICE & RECEIVE FAST WITHIN 3-5 BUSINESS DAYS. No shipping to PO BOX, APO, FPO addresses. Kindly provide day time phone number in order to ensure smooth delivery. Printed in black & white in English language. Territorial restrictions may be printed on the book. We may ship from Asian regions for inventory purpose. 100% Customer satisfaction guaranteed! We use Fast Shipping via DHL/FEDEX/UPS<
1Da einige Plattformen keine Versandkonditionen übermitteln und diese vom Lieferland, dem Einkaufspreis, dem Gewicht und der Größe des Artikels, einer möglichen Mitgliedschaft der Plattform, einer direkten Lieferung durch die Plattform oder über einen Drittanbieter (Marketplace), etc. abhängig sein können, ist es möglich, dass die von eurobuch angegebenen Versandkosten nicht mit denen der anbietenden Plattform übereinstimmen.
Detailangaben zum Buch - C# in Depth (Third Edition)
EAN (ISBN-13): 9789351192596 ISBN (ISBN-10): 9351192598 Taschenbuch Erscheinungsjahr: 2014 Herausgeber: Wiley India Pvt. Ltd
Buch in der Datenbank seit 2014-12-26T21:03:06+01:00 (Berlin) Detailseite zuletzt geändert am 2018-12-22T08:44:17+01:00 (Berlin) ISBN/EAN: 9789351192596
ISBN - alternative Schreibweisen: 93-5119-259-8, 978-93-5119-259-6 Alternative Schreibweisen und verwandte Suchbegriffe: Autor des Buches: jon skeet Titel des Buches: depth